Msai tribesmen are seen on May 17, 2008 during an event sponsored by Kenyas business community and aimed at encouraging tourists from the world over to return to Kenya following the political and ethnic violence that rattled the nation earlier this year. The event, held in Kenyas iconic Msai Mara game reserve, saw dozens of ambassadors and top chief executives come together to send the message that the country was safe and open for business.AFP PHOTO/SIMON MAINA / AFP PHOTO / SIMON MAINA
